Ingredients

1/2 cup castile soap (can use scented or unscented)

4 tablespoons vegetable glycerin

3 tablespoons fractionated coconut oil (that’s the liquid stuff)

10 drops of essential oils

Directions

Mix all ingredients together and pour into an 8oz pump bottle.  That’s it!

When you put all the ingredients together, they will get a little sudsy.

And once you stir them up, it will look a little cloudy but that's normal.

I have lavender castile soap so I used just a few drops of lavender essential oils.  This time I also added a little vanilla with it to change it up.  I want to get unscented castile soap so next time I can mix it with lime or orange essential oil for a more invigorating scent.

Tip: it’s best to give the bottle a little shake before pumping the body wash for use.  You may feel that it dries your skin out the first few times you use it.  I haven’t been able to find an explanation as to why that happens but it does go away and the coconut oil works as a moisturizer.  I have super dry and sensitive skin and it has not bothered me at all, whereas commercial body washed would irritate me all the time.
